"cumhacht" means "power" in Irish (feminine noun). Pronounced /ˈkuːxt̪ˠə/. Mutation forms: Séimhiú → chumhacht, Urú → gcumhacht.
In Irish, the first letter of "cumhacht" changes depending on the grammatical context. These are the mutated forms:
| Mutation | Form |
|---|---|
| Base form | cumhacht |
| Séimhiú | chumhacht |
| Urú | gcumhacht |
Más amhlaidh go bhfuil na páirtithe sásta cumhacht a roinnt, beidh comhrialtas ann sul i bhfad.
If it is the case that the parties are ready to share power, there will be a coalition government before long.
